Worry is an enemy that arrives on your doorstep disguised as a friend. When you're in trouble, Worry says, "Stick with me, kid. I'll help you deal with this." Worry brings his friend, Depression and Anxiety. The longer worry sticks around, the more depression and anxiety will loom.
What a lie! Worry never contributes anything positive. It's a circular thought pattern that only leads to more worry. In the end it leaves you with a knot in your stomach and no plan of action.
When you hear the knock, knock, knock of worry at your door, don't answer it. Instead think of positive possibilities. Meditate on good possiblities. Empower yourself. Ask for the help of your Creator. Trust in your Creator. The Power that created you has the power to guide you to safety. Count your blessings. Be grateful for the little things in your life. Ask your Creator for a solution, and peace will stand guard outside your heart to keep worry off the premises. Ask. One step at a time. You will notice, that depression and worry will leave to have peace and happiness surround you with laughter.
